NOTE:
The Main Drive Unit side needs to be in the following
condition when installing the Main Drive Unit.
• The directions of the groove [A] of the gear [1] of the
Main Drive Unit and the groove [B] of the Gear Cover
of the Main Drive Unit are aligned.
If the directions are not aligned, rotate the gear [2] to
align the directions of the groove [A] of the gear and
groove [B] of the Gear Cover.
